Posted By: cra1948 Re: Ruger Super GP100 - 01/25/22
As I said in an earlier post on this thread, the guy I saw shooting one yesterday at steel challenge did very well. He was in the same squad I was so I got to see him shoot a lot. It’s a gaming gun, no doubt, not intended for anything else and the price is in line with a lot of such range toys. I haven’t checked yesterday’s results, but from the looks of things, he was eating the lunch of more than a few guys with tricked out autopistols.
